Chintoor or Chinturu is a village in the Chintoor mandal in the Alluri Sitharama Raju district of the Indian state Andhra Pradesh. It is located in the Rampachodavaram revenue division.

Geography[edit]

Chinturu has an average elevation of 35 metres (115 ft). Geo Coordinates: 17° 44' N 81° 23' E. Chinturu is situated besides river Sabari. Sabari is sub river of Godavari river.
